Woolly mammoths disappeared from Siberia and North America about 10,000 years ago, along with
other giant mammals that went extinct at the end of the last glacial period.

In North America, the Ice Age was marked by the mass extinction of several dozen genera of large
mammals, including mammoths, mastodons, American horses, Western camels, two types of deer, ancient bison,
giant beaver,
giant bears, sabre - toothed cats,
giant bears, American cheetahs, and many
other animals, as well as plants.

Chinese conservation measures to protect the charismatic
giant panda in the wild have also benefitted
other threatened species, including birds,
mammals and amphibians, according to new Duke University - led study.

Wright and her colleagues from Finland and Australia first showed that the greater bamboo lemurs are equipped with highly complex and specialized teeth, just like
giant pandas — the only
other mammal capable of feeding on culm.

«Understanding why the
giant panda has such striking coloration has been a long - standing problem in biology that has been difficult to tackle because virtually no
other mammal has this appearance, making analogies difficult,» says lead author Tim Caro from the UC Davis Department of Wildlife, Fish and Conservation Biology.
